Thoracic Surgery for Hydatid Disease
World Journal of Surgery, 1999Abstract.This paper summarizes the place of thoracic surgery in the management of hydatid disease. Although based on the author's 31‐year personal experience, it draws on the experience of others where that of the author is deficient. The treatment of pulmonary, pleural, liver, and cardiac cysts is discussed.

Thoracic Manifestations of Neurocutaneous Diseases
Radiologic Clinics of North America, 1984Classic neurofibromatosis, tuberous sclerosis, and ataxia-telangiectasia can affect the chest and respiratory system. These diseases are reviewed with particular emphasis on their thoracic and radiographic manifestations.

Thoracic Disc Disease and Stenosis
Radiologic Clinics of North America, 1991Disc herniation and stenosis in the thoracic spine are relatively uncommon compared with their occurrence in the cervical or lumbar spine. They are usually degenerative, although trauma may be an aggravating or initiating factor. The clinical presentation includes local and/or radicular pain with or without signs and symptoms of cord dysfunction ...
